Home Prices in Dry Creek, WV
The median home value in Dry Creek, WV is $99,216 as of mid-2026, according to Zillow's Home Value Index (ZHVI).That's down 6.6% compared to a year ago and down 8.9% from two years prior.
Compared to the U.S. national median of $410,000, homes in Dry Creek are priced76% below average. Dry Creek is part of the Beckley, WV metro area.
Over the past five years, Dry Creek home values have fallen by approximately0.9%, reflecting softening conditions in this market.
